Why Window Board Up is very important
Preventing damage during emergencies is the core objective of window board-up. Here are some reasons why property owners and business operators choose to board up their windows:
Protection from External Elements: In the case of natural catastrophes like cyclones, heavy rain, or snowstorms, covering windows prevents water and debris from getting in.Deterrence Against Burglaries: Broken windows can welcome theft. A board-up offers a strong physical barrier versus intruders.Safety from Injury: Shards of glass can lead to serious injury. Securing windows safeguards both the residents and emergency responders.Materials Needed for Window Board Up

To assist those taking on the challenging task of window board-up, the following detailed steps are provided:
1. Examine the SituationDetermine which windows need boarding.Assess the severity of the approaching danger (e.g., wind speed for cyclones).2. Collect Your MaterialsCompile all necessary products as listed above.Ensure you have tools in working condition.3. Procedure and Cut the PlywoodUtilize a determining tape to determine the height and width of the window.Mark the measurements on the plywood and use a saw to suffice properly.4. Prepare the AreaClear away any obstacles around the window.Eliminate broken glass if suitable.5. Secure the PlywoodPosition the plywood over the window.Usage screws or nails to secure the plywood into the window frame. Make sure to area them out equally.6. Reinforce If NecessaryIn anticipated severe weather, think about additional bracing by securing the plywood in multiple directions.7. For how long does it require to board up a window?
The time can vary depending upon the number of windows and the experience of the individual carrying out the job. Usually, each window might take in between 15 minutes to an hour.
2. What type of plywood should I use?
For a lot of Emergency Break-In Repair situations, 1/2 inch plywood is enough for standard windows. For larger or more susceptible windows, 3/4 inch plywood may be better.
3. Can I board up windows by myself?
Yes, boarding up windows can be done alone, but it is recommended to have somebody assist you for security and effectiveness, particularly for larger panels.

5. Can I reuse plywood after boarding up?
If correctly stored and if no considerable damage has happened, plywood can frequently be reused for future emergencies. Always inspect it for rot or fractures before reinstallation.
